Transaction 859253e5a7f891389829217b11fea98e75c63493eae3c5156da28c51f4201336
1 Input
1 Output
-
859253e5a7f891389829217b11fea98e75c63493eae3c5156da28c51f4201336:0
- value
- 17553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ab29885bcb18b56f496d4285f52bb6fa2f0f2f46 OP_EQUAL
- address
- 3HJ3E5wGQufcyCcRkuPnxtLjuwn62jpkUn